beyondinspection joins FRC Designs! ![]() We are happy to formally announce a new partnership between FRC Designs and the creators of beyondinspection.org. Not only will Andrew and Justin be creating content for FRC Designs, they have also brought the entire archive from beyondinspection with them! Over thirty articles that were posted to beyondinspection can now be found on FRC Designs, with topics ranging from robot showcases, to stats, to an in depth analysis of food-related FRC acronyms.
